Roster crunches tend to sort themselves out. 2 guys get injured, 2 more get traded, and there’s the surprise “Bay Bridge series DFA”. Even sillier is to worry about it mid-December, which is just to say that I am quite silly, because today I choose to worry about it.
The A’s situation seems particularly complex this year, due in part to multiple talented players who are out of options. Said players include pitchers Jesse Hahn, Raul Alcantara, Chris Hatcher, Liam Hendriks, and Santiago Casilla, along with 1B/DH prospect Renato Nuñez.
Where I start, with my thinking, is that the A’s really cannot — or at the very least should not — run with an 8-man bullpen and a bench with Nuñez.
